Windows Server 2022是否会占用更多内存?结论与解析
结论:Windows Server 2022相比旧版本(如2016/2019)内存占用略有增加,但优化后的性能和管理功能通常能抵消这一影响。是否“占用更多”取决于具体配置和使用场景。
关键影响因素分析
1. 基础内存占用对比
- Windows Server 2016/2019:
默认安装后空闲内存占用约 1.5GB~2.5GB(无GUI核心版更低)。 - Windows Server 2022:
默认安装后空闲内存占用约 2GB~3GB,GUI模式或启用新功能(如HTTPS/安全核心)会进一步增加。- 原因:安全更新、默认服务增多(如Defender强化)、现代硬件支持驱动等。
2. 内存占用的核心变量
- 安装选项:
- Server Core版比桌面体验版(GUI)节省 30%~50% 内存。
- 容器化/虚拟化角色可能额外占用内存。
- 功能启用:
- 存储副本、SMB Direct等新功能会动态增加内存需求。
- 安全功能(如TPM 2.0、虚拟化防护)可能占用额外资源。
3. 性能优化与抵消因素
- 内存管理改进:
- 2022版本对内存压缩、NUMA调度优化更高效,实际工作负载下可能表现更优。
- 动态内存分配(如Hyper-V)可减少闲置浪费。
- 硬件适配:
- 对现代CPU(如Intel Ice Lake、AMD EPYC)的支持更好,高内存配置服务器利用率更高。
用户场景建议
- 低内存环境(<8GB):
- 优先选择Server Core模式,禁用非必要服务(如Print Spooler)。
- 避免启用图形化工具或密集安全功能。
- 虚拟化/高负载场景:
- 2022的内存优化特性(如嵌套虚拟化)可能提升整体效率,抵消基础占用。
- 监控工作集内存(Working Set)而非单纯“空闲内存”。
总结
- Windows Server 2022的基础内存占用确实略高于旧版,但合理配置后差异可控。
- 关键权衡:
- 安全性/功能增强 vs 资源开销。
- 现代硬件性能红利可弥补内存占用增长。
- 行动建议:
- 测试环境验证实际负载下的内存表现。
- 根据角色(如DC、文件服务器)调整功能开关。
最终结论:内存占用增加是事实,但并非决定性缺陷,需结合功能需求与硬件条件综合评估。